What Makes a Tarpaulin Absolutely Water-proof?



Prior to diving right into certain choices, it assists to understand what separates a truly water-proof tarpaulin from a water-resistant one. The essential measurement is the hydrostatic head rating, which tells you just how much water stress a material can stand up to prior to leaking. A tarp with a ranking of 1,500 mm is taken into consideration water-resistant, while anything above 3,000 mm is accurately water-proof for the majority of outside conditions. Hefty rainstorms and extensive rainfall exposure need rankings of 5,000 mm or higher.

Material issues equally as much. Polyethylene (poly) tarps are cost effective and commonly available, making them a go-to for informal campers. Nylon tarps with a polyurethane layer are lighter and load down smaller, excellent for backpackers. Canvas tarpaulins, while heavier, provide superb breathability and long-lasting longevity. Silnylon and Dyneema composites sit at the premium end, supplying ultra-light efficiency without compromising waterproofing.

Key Attributes to Seek When Getting



Beyond material and water-proof ranking, take note of a couple of additional functions that considerably affect efficiency. Strengthened grommets and tie-out points are crucial-- they are the places most likely to fall short under tension, so brass or stainless-steel reinforcements make an actual distinction. Joint sealing or taped seams prevent water from slipping with stitched locations, which is a common powerlessness in spending plan tarpaulins. Person lines and integrated loops give you a lot more pitching flexibility throughout various atmospheres.

Size is an additional factor to consider that commonly gets neglected. A tarp that seems large enough in the store might really feel confined when pitched at an angle in the rainfall, particularly if you need to keep gear below as well. Generally of thumb, go one size larger than you assume you need.
